According to Technavio’s research analysis, the rising demand for process automation will be one of the major factors that will have a positive impact on the growth of the global automation control market for material handling till 2021. The implementation of automation control in material handling is increasing due to significant improvements in intelligent automation tools. Intelligent automation tools such as intelligent I/O modules and intelligent motion controllers offer increased assistance in material handling operations with better effectiveness and lower cost. This decrease in the cost of services will drive the demand for process automation among end-user industries, in turn, propeling the growth of this global market. Our market research analysts predict that this market will grow at a CAGR of more than 5% by 2021.
In terms of geographic regions, EMEA will be the major revenue contributor to the automation control market for material handling throughout the forecast period. Process industries such as oil and gas, chemical and petrochemical, food and beverage, and power generation are the key contributors to the automation control market for material handling in EMEA.
The competition among the players in the automation control market for material handling is based on factors such as product features, innovation, price, and customized solutions. The rise in R&D investments by leading OEMs and manufacturers has resulted in developments in automation control market for material handling. The rising need for automation control products with real-time and remote monitoring options will offer considerable growth opportunities for both the regional and global players in this automated material handling equipment market.

DCS or distributed control systems offer multi-disciplinary controllers for process control, custom applications, and business integration on single platform. DCS solutions are mainly used in process industries to enhance the overall efficiency and functioning. The development of IIoT-enabled DCS solutions offers opportunities to enhance material handling operations and improve asset management through remote M2M applications.
As per this market research report, the process industry will account for the maximum share of the automation control market for material handling until 2021. Process industries include oil and gas, chemical and petrochemical, food and beverages, power generation, and metals and mining sectors. The increasing need for automation control in material handling in the process industries and the rising R&D investments in automation control products by key vendors, will drive the growth of this automated material handling equipment market in this segment.
